Women's Self-Defense

Women's Jiu-Jitsu for self-defense is an essential and empowering endeavor. This specialized training not only imparts the physical techniques of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u but also cultivates a profound sense of confidence and personal security in women. Women's self-defense through Jiu-Jitsu is particularly effective because it prioritizes leverage and technique over raw strength, enabling women to protect themselves confidently, even against larger adversaries. These techniques are tailored to real-life scenarios, equipping women with the skills necessary to escape holds, immobilize attackers, and ensure their personal safety.

Beyond its physical benefits, women's Jiu-Jitsu classes create a supportive and empowering atmosphere. These classes provide a platform for women to train alongside like-minded peers, fostering camaraderie and trust. Learning self-defense techniques empowers women with the knowledge and skills to navigate the world with heightened awareness and self-assurance, making them better prepared to respond to unexpected situations. Whether it's acquiring the tools to thwart potential threats or enhancing physical fitness and mental resilience, women's self-defense through Jiu-Jitsu is a transformative journey that equips women with the confidence and abilities to safeguard themselves and embrace life with unwavering fearlessness.

Women's only JIU-JITSU classes may include a variety of techniques and movements, such as takedowns, submissions, and ground control, but the focus is often on practical self-defense skills that are tailored to the needs and experiences of women. These classes also include elements of strength and conditioning, as well as drills and exercises designed to improve coordination, agility, and flexibility.
